Forward-Looking Analysis Orchid Island Capital is expected to report a net loss per share of $0.29 for the second quarter of 2025, as indicated by the company's preliminary estimates. This falls short of previous earnings forecasts, showcasing Orchid Island's challenges amid realized and unrealized losses on RMBS and derivative instruments. The company's book value per share is projected to decrease to $7.21. Analysts have not upgraded their predictions, and there is no indication of a price target adjustment. Additional News Orchid Island Capital recently announced its estimated second quarter 2025 results, projecting a significant net loss per share of $0.29. This announcement comes as the company continues to grapple with realized and unrealized losses on its mortgage-backed securities (RMBS) and derivative instruments. The anticipated drop in book value per share to $7.21 further highlights the challenges faced by the company. Orchid Island Capital is a real estate investment trust (REIT) and has scheduled its earnings release for July 24, 2025, after the market closes.
